The Position
Essential Job Functions: The following are the essential duties and responsibilities required for this position. The candidate must be able to perform all the following duties and responsibilities with or without reasonable accommodation:

Medical:
• Performs physical examinations, diagnoses, and treats diseases
• Oversees restraint or immobilization procedures necessary to enable examination
• Collects blood, tissue, and secretion samples for analysis and testing
• Reviews and analyzes pathology records
• Performs routine and complex surgical procedures
• Develops diagnostic and treatment plans for patients based on differential diagnoses developed through complete problem-based assessment
• Transitions patients to overnight care as needed and communicates effectively with referral hospitals in order to ensure continuity of patient care
• Documents patient medical and surgical records with details on all patient exam findings, diagnostics, treatments, medications, client interactions, and tentative and confirmed diagnoses
• Participates in Company’s on-call rotation
• Develops a rapport with clients, understands their desires, clearly communicates exam findings of pet’s problems, presents treatment plans, and educates clients on preventive health care
• Resolves patient care problems, client complaints, and referral partner issues
